Max Fried tossed seven scoreless innings and also went 3-for-3 at the plate to help the Atlanta Braves to a resounding 9-0 win over the Tampa Bay Rays Saturday night. Atlanta improved to 45-46 on the season and closed the gap in the NL East to just three games.
